Established in 2005, Spitler School has blossomed into a full campus of buildings, a complete staff of locally trained teachers, and over 650 students from kindergarten through 6th grade. A source of pride for the whole community, it has given the students and their families hope for a bright future.

The school, located in Ang Chagn Chass – a small village in Siem Reap, Cambodia, started as a collaborative effort between Mr. Chea Sarin, a local tour guide living in Siem Reap, and Danny and Pam Spitler, who met Sarin during a visit to Cambodia.
